Late last year, DG MAA was tasked with seeking legislation to control the erection, lighting and charting of low flying obstacles below the current cut-off of 300' (primarily as a result of the anemometer mast issue but applicable to other structures as well). I don't know how far he has got with it, but it is clearly accepted as an issue by the 'head shed' in military aviation safety. I presume that his line of attack is to get CAA buy-in and then press the government for an amendment to the ANO. We'll see...
